-
Notifications
You must be signed in to change notification settings - Fork 4
Home
Welcome to the local_environment wiki!
Docker for Raspberry PI: https://docs.docker.com/engine/install/debian/
sudo usermod -aG docker $USER
docker network create --subnet=172.18.0.0/16 mynetwork
git clone https://github.com/peviitor-ro/search-engine.git /home/$USER/peviitor/search-engine
cd /home/$USER/peviitor/search-engine
docker build -t fe:latest .
docker run --name deploy_fe --network mynetwork --ip 172.18.0.13 --rm -v /home/$USER/peviitor/build:/app/build fe:latest npm run build:local
git clone https://github.com/peviitor-ro/api.git /home/$USER/peviitor/api
cp -r /home/$USER/peviitor/api /home/$USER/peviitor/build
docker run --name apache-container --restart=unless-stopped --network mynetwork --ip 172.18.0.11 -d -p 8080:80 -v /home/$USER/peviitor/build:/var/www/html sebiboga/php-apache:arm64
sudo chmod -R 777 /home/$USER/peviitor
git clone https://github.com/peviitor-ro/solr.git /home/$USER/peviitor/solr
docker run --name solr-container --restart=unless-stopped --network mynetwork --ip 172.18.0.10 -d -p 8983:8983 -v /home/$USER/peviitor/solr/core/data:/var/solr/data solr:latest
docker run --name solr-curl-container --network mynetwork --ip 172.18.0.14 --rm alexstefan1702/solr-curl-update